Sibur (Moscow) will add 1 million m.t./ year of polymers capacity in the next 'few years and most likely participate in several of the petrochemical hubs announced by the Russian government as part of a roadmap for development of the sector, Dmitry Konov, president of Sibur tells Gig. He was speaking on the sidelines of the GPCA Forum, held recently in Dubai.

Sibur is Russia's largest producer of petchems but the domestic market is relatively small, Konov said in a presentation at the GPCA forum. That is expected to change and he anticipates double-digit growth in the next few years.
